Pratten QLD — Suburb Profile

Population, median income, rent prices, housing costs and demographics for Pratten, Queensland. ABS Census 2021.

The population of Pratten QLD is 229 according to the 2021 Census. The median personal income in Pratten is $419 per week ($21,788 per year). Median rent in Pratten is $210 per week ($910 per month). Pratten has a median age of 54 years, older than the national median of 38. Pratten has a population density of 2.4 people per km².

The most common overseas birthplace in Pratten is England. The most common religion is No Religion (38% of residents). The median monthly mortgage repayment in Pratten is $867.
